Masthead Financial Planning brings festive cheer to Red Cross Hospital

09 January 2017 | People and Companies | News | Masthead Financial Planning

The Masthead Financial Planning team who brought cheer to children who were not well enough to be at home during the festive season – from left: Samir Abdul, Nerine Rampono, Alicia van der Westhuizen, Ayiesha Kamish and Francois Smith.

The Masthead Financial Planning team enjoyed a festive morning with children at the Red Cross War Memorial Children's Hospital on 9 December 2016, bringing them gifts and entertaining them with games.

“The hospital is close to the heart of our staff, as we have all had an experience with the hospital,” said Samir Abdul, Head of Operations at Masthead Financial Planning. “We wanted to do something for the community as part of our year-end event, and the hospital was our first choice.”

The Masthead Financial Planning staff members, who started collecting toys and stationery in November, were taken on a tour of the facilities before they handed over their gift bags to children in the trauma ward and played with them.

“It was an emotional experience,” said Abdul. “Our team plans to start a collection drive early next year to help meet the needs of the children and their parents.”
